
How to Ruin Christmas actor Busisiwe Lurayi has died.
The news of her sudden death was confirmed through a press statement by her agency, Eye Media Artists. According to the statement, medical personnel declared Lurayi dead at her residence on Sunday.
“The reason for the death is still unknown as we await the results of the autopsy report,” the statement added. “We humbly request that you allow us, as the family, to come to terms with this tragic news. We thank you for the support that has been given so far, and we will provide further information as soon as it has been made available.”
Most recently she starred in two seasons of the Netflix show, How To Ruin Christmas as Tumi Sello. Lurayi was also well known for her role as Phumzile on the SABC 1 sitcom City Ses’la and its spin-off series Ses’Top La.
In 2006, Lurayi won the SAFTA award for the best-supporting actress in a TV comedy. In 2011 and 2021, she again won the same award for best actress in a TV comedy for City Ses’la and How to Ruin Christmas, respectively.
Lurayi is survived by her daughter.
